Re: Mail mode and message mode hooks

From: Chong Yidong
Subject: Re: Mail mode and message mode hooks
Date: Sun, 06 Dec 2009 18:10:18 -0500
"Davis Herring" <address@hidden> writes:

>> I am also a supporter of message-mode.  But a user moving from Emacs
>> 23.1 to Emacs 23.2---a minor version upgrade!---should not experience
>> breakage.  And as the feedmail example shows, there is at least one
>> not-unreasonable setup that currently does break.
> Does my suggestion not help here?  The merge of hook values could even
> check for functions registered on each.  Even if the user loads both (so
> the merge and defvaralias have already happened) and then tries to add the
> same function to each, she will only get one copy.

It's workable, but not very elegant.

Another idea I had is to change compose-mail to check for hook
duplication, and pop up a warning window telling the user that the
default mail-user-agent has changed.

